Abstract
The utility model discloses a kind of potato hack excavating gears, it is characterized in that: rack is arranged, by the affixed retarder of bolt above the rack, front end is affixed by bearing and hack mechanism, its bottom is affixed by the excavation axis of bearing and digging mechanism, and left side is connected with angle demodulator;The retarder transmits power by chain by the gear on the gear of line shaft and the axis of hack mechanism, and the hack roller of hack mechanism is driven actively to rotate;The hack mechanism and digging mechanism can be with respect to gantry rotations;The adjuster is welded on the rack by the adjustable plate of upper end, and the connecting rod of lower end is connected with digging mechanism;The connecting rod is bolted on adjustable plate by adjusting position of the connecting rod on adjustable plate, so that the angle of penetration of fixed digging mechanism, adapts to soil of different nature.Present apparatus strong applicability, greatly reduces the labor intensity of worker, while effectively reducing potato-damaging rate, and raising buries, takes off soil nature energy.

The course of work: before potato harvest machine operation, position of the connecting rod 51 on adjustable plate 52 is adjusted, digging is determined
Dig the angle of penetration of tooth 43.When work, start tractor, tractor is made to drive potato picker work operating, tractor
Power transmission is into retarder 1, and a part of power in retarder passes to axis 32 by chain, and axis 32 drives hack roller 31
The hardened soil layer on potato planting ridge is crushed by rotation, hack roller 31 by rotation, realizes soil-crushing function, when encountering hard object,
Hard object is avoided in the taper short tooth rebound of flexible thereon.Simultaneously under the traction of tractor, in the digging mechanism of certain penetrating angle
In tooth 43 walk forward into soil, most of soil and soil block can be fallen from the gap between tooth 43, be realized
Preliminary potato soil separation, when encountering potato, potato is smoothed out with the fingers lower edge from stolon and excavates the flank of tooth by adjacent digging tooth 43
Outflow soil layer and the native feeding rear portion potato soil separating mechanism together being partially left on the digging machine flank of tooth, completion hack excavates and potato is native first
Secondary separation.
